The American Richard Buckminster Fuller (1895-1983) was one of the most brilliant thinkers of his time. Designer, engineer, surveyor and visionary, invented in the forties the famous geodesic dome that still can be seen in military installations, civil architecture and exhibitions.
The documentary Buckminster Fuller. Fuller's world reflects out loud the word and thought of this architect whose legacy has set a roadmap for a sustainable future. The screening is part of the film cycle organized by the Demarcation COAIB Mallorca Official College of Architects of the Balearic Islands in collaboration with the Fundación Caja de Arquitectos.
